The ASUM Office of Transportation is a full-service student-run transportation provider and operates the UDASH bus system. As one of only a handful of student-owned and operated transit systems in the country, student employees at ASUM Transportation gain a unique variety of experiences. Interested in an internship? UDASH Bus Operator
UDASH bus drivers are the most highly-paid student employees at the University of Montana, starting at $16.00/hr. Leadership opportunities are available with additional compensation. Drivers learn how to safely and efficiently operate a bus and are responsible for delivering thousands of passengers safely each day. No CDL is required to apply. Applicants must have a current driver’s license (any state), be at least 18 years old, and be enrolled in at least 6 credits at the University of Montana or Missoula College for fall semester. Pre-employment and random drug and alcohol screening are required as part of compliance with the Federal Transit Administration. Applicants must work a minimum weekly average of 6 hours and a total of 9 hours of special events shuttles that can be driven throughout the academic year.
Post-graduation benefits: CDL vehicle experience in conjunction with a UM degree.
